在细胞轮廓提取方面,提出了一种基于特征编码和回溯机制的轮廓跟踪算法,能够正确跟踪具有短枝干扰的细胞边界,增强了细胞提取的可靠性。
As for contour tracking, a contour tracking method based on characteristic code and retrospecting mechanism is present, which can track cell edge with short branch, so as to enhance its robustness.
研究了西红柿、叶子、枝干的形状特征,通过傅立叶描绘子,提取基于傅立叶系数导出的如圆形度、细长度、凹度、密集度等形状特征。
On the basis of analyzing shape features of tomatoes, leaves and branches, we extract features of roundness, slightness, concavity degree and denseness depending on Fourier description.
